Поделиться через


GeoCoordinate Класс

Определение

Представляет географическое расположение, определяемое координатами широты и долготы. Может также включать сведения о высоте, погрешности, скорости и курсе.

public ref class GeoCoordinate : IEquatable<System::Device::Location::GeoCoordinate ^>
public class GeoCoordinate : IEquatable<System.Device.Location.GeoCoordinate>
type GeoCoordinate = class
    interface IEquatable<GeoCoordinate>
Public Class GeoCoordinate
Implements IEquatable(Of GeoCoordinate)
Наследование
GeoCoordinate
Реализации

Конструкторы

GeoCoordinate()

Инициализирует новый экземпляр класса GeoCoordinate без заданных полей данных.

GeoCoordinate(Double, Double)

Инициализирует новый экземпляр класса GeoCoordinate, используя данные широты и долготы.

GeoCoordinate(Double, Double, Double)

Инициализирует новый экземпляр класса GeoCoordinate, используя данные широты, долготы и высоты.

GeoCoordinate(Double, Double, Double, Double, Double, Double, Double)

Инициализирует новый экземпляр класса GeoCoordinate, используя данные широты, долготы, высоты, горизонтальной погрешности, вертикальной погрешности, скорости и курса.

Поля

Unknown

Представляет объект GeoCoordinate с неизвестными полями широты и долготы.

Свойства

Altitude

Получает значение высоты над уровнем моря GeoCoordinate в метрах.

Course

Получает или задает направление в градусах относительно истинного севера.

HorizontalAccuracy

Получает или задает точность координат широты и долготы, заданных объектом GeoCoordinate, в метрах.

IsUnknown

Получает значение, указывающее, отсутствуют ли в объекте GeoCoordinate данные широты или долготы.

Latitude

Получает или задает широту объекта GeoCoordinate.

Longitude

Получает или задает долготу объекта GeoCoordinate.

Speed

Получает или задает скорость в метрах в секунду.

VerticalAccuracy

Получает или задает погрешность высоты над уровнем моря, заданной объектом GeoCoordinate, в метрах.

Методы

Equals(GeoCoordinate)

Определяет, эквивалентен ли объект GeoCoordinate параметру, исходя исключительно из широты и долготы.

Equals(Object)

Определяет, равен ли указанный объект GeoCoordinate текущему объекту GeoCoordinate, исходя исключительно из широты и долготы.

GetDistanceTo(GeoCoordinate)

Возвращает расстояние между координатами широты и долготы, указанными данным объектом GeoCoordinate и другим указанным объектом GeoCoordinate.

GetHashCode()

Играет роль хэш-функции для структуры GeoCoordinate.

GetType()

Возвращает объект Type для текущего экземпляра.

(Унаследовано от Object)
MemberwiseClone()

Создает неполную копию текущего объекта Object.

(Унаследовано от Object)
ToString()

Возвращает строку, содержащую широту и долготу.

Операторы

Equality(GeoCoordinate, GeoCoordinate)

Определяет, ссылаются ли два объекта GeoCoordinate на одно расположение.

Inequality(GeoCoordinate, GeoCoordinate)

Определяет, относятся ли два объекта GeoCoordinate к разным расположениям.

Применяется к